Monthly lubrication of the brew group Lubricate the brew group after approximately 500 cups of coff ee or once a month. You can purchase separately the Saeco grease to lubricate the brew group. Please refer to the maintenance products page in this user manual for further details. Caution: Before lubricating the brew group, clean it under fresh water and dry it, as described in the “Weekly cleaning of the brew group” chapter. ENGLISH 37 3 Insert the brew group in its seat until it locks into place. (see “Weekly cleaning of the brew group” chapter). Insert the coff ee residues drawer. 4 Close the service door. Insert the coff ee grounds drawer. Monthly cleaning of the brew group with “Coff ee Oil Remover” Besides weekly cleaning, we recommend running this cleaning cycle with the “Coff ee Oil Remover” after approximately 500 cups of coff ee or once a month. This operation completes the maintenance process of the brew group. You can purchase separately the “Coff ee Oil Remover”. Please refer to the maintenance products page in this user manual for further details. Caution: The “Coff ee Oil Remover” tablets are to be used for cleaning only and do not have a descaling function. For the descaling procedure use the Saeco descaling solution and follow the procedure described in the “Descaling” chapter. 1 Place a container under the dispensing spout. 2 Make sure the water tank is fi lled with fresh water up to the “MAX” level. 38 ENGLISH 3 Put a “Coff ee Oil Remover” tablet in the pre-ground coff ee compartment. Green 4 Press the “ ” button one or more times to select the pre-ground coff ee function, without adding ground coff ee. 5 Press the “ ” button to start a coff ee brewing cycle. 6 Wait until the machine automatically ends the dispensing process. 7 Press the “ ” button to turn off the machine, and let the solution take eff ect for approximately 15 minutes. Make sure you discard the dispensed water. 8 Turn on the machine and wait until the rinse cycle is completed. 9 Remove the coff ee ground drawer and open the service door. Remove the coff ee residues drawer and then the brew group. 10 Wash the brew group thoroughly with fresh water. ENGLISH 39 Green 11 After rinsing the brew group, insert it again in its seat until it locks into place (see “Weekly cleaning of the brew group” chapter)....
